CENTRAL NEW YORK – By margins both big and small, wrestling teams from West Genesee and Marcellus emerged from two different meets Saturday as Section III champions.
At Jamesville-DeWitt it was the Wildcats on top in Class AA with 234.5 points clear of the 191.5 from runner-up Cicero-North Syracuse, while at General Brown a closely-fought Class C meet had the Mustangs need 231 points to edge Sherburne-Earlville (230.5) by half a point to earn the top spot.
Each finish was important for Marcellus, starting with two winning individual efforts. Blaine Haney prevailed at 124 pounds claiming an action-packed 19-14 final over Canastota’s Brennan Soucia, while in a close 215-pound final Chris Doshna fought past Southern Hills’ David Frazee 2-0.
Jack Burton nearly won at 138 pounds taking an 8-7 overtime defeat to S-E’s Trenton Anderson in the title bout, with Jayden Abbott matching that second-place finish at 170 pounds with a finals defeat to General Brown’s Tristan Jarvie.
What ultimately helped the Mustangs win was taking six of six consolation bracket finals for third-place finishes, from Jake Burton pinning Jackson Gerstenschlager (General Brown) at 116 pounds to Caleb Posecznick at 215 pounds pinning Mason Sturteveant (Adirondack) in 93 seconds.

Brayden Borst was even quicker at 101 pounds pinning Southern Hills’ Jacob Meyer in 17 seconds, with Anthony Decapio holding off Cazenovia’s Gabriel Sanchez 4-2 at 152 pounds and Trevor Rankin (160 pounds) topping Canastota’s Luken Gaiser 7-1.
Travis Stack finished fourth at 285 pounds despite a 7-4 loss to Adirondack’s Conner Petersen as, at 108 pounds, Knoll McCoy outscored William Soucia (Canastota) 19-15 for fifth place, which Dallas Wilson matched at 145 pounds shutting out Tanner Clemens (Southern Hills) 15-0.
Meanwhile, in the Class AA sectional meet West Genesee saw brothers Austin and Maxx Fesinger each repeat as sectional champions, Austin edging J-D/CBA’s Max Griffin 2-0 in his final at 131 pounds as Maxx won at 170 when teammate Jack Wade forfeited.
Logan Willis added a title at 145 outscoring Cicero-North Syracuse’s Sean Aldrich 12-7 in his title bout. Elijah Apps reached the final at 215 before falling to J-D/CBA’s Bryce Dadey as Aiden Wright reached the final at 101 before a defeat to Baldwinsville’s Zach Boudreau.
Three other Wildcats finished third, Cole Willis doing so at 108 pinning J-D/CBA’s Nick Gormel in 99 seconds as Ali Abumustafa got the same at 152 winning his consolation bracket final 9-6 over Liverpool’s Matt Loncosky. At 285, Omar Almlaiti edged C-NS’s Ahmed Ashkar 2-1.
Owen Fuller got to fourth place at 116, which Raul Colon equaled at 190. Sixth-place finishes went to Max Alexander at 124 pounds and Samir Aboshreakh at 160.
In the sectional Class B championships Jordan-Elbridge had a strong showing, getting to fifth place with 141.5 as the host Homer Trojans claimed team honors with 205.5 points.
Mason Tanner claimed the Eagles’ lone title at 108, pinning Arlo Brouillette (Vernon-Verona-Sherrill) in 32 seconds in the semifinal before a title bout where he needed just 79 seconds to pin APW/Pulaski/Sandy Creek’s Luke Ackerman.
To get third place at 124 Ben Lamson had to beat teammate Liam Mantell 5-2 after Tyler Chilson pinned Aidan Lagowski (APW/Pulaski/Sandy Creek) in the consolation bracket final at 116.
Logan Merriam, who routed Mexico’s Mason Wilcox 19-5 for third place at 145, was among a trio of other J-E wrestlers in that spot, Adam Delcostello pinning Antonio Soullas (Central Valley Academy) at 152 and Glen Sanchez, at 170, blanking Homer’s Colin Murphy 7-0.
Drake Allen was sixth at 170 and Alex Coomber nearly got to fifth at 215, taking a 9-8 defeat to CVA’s Luke Lawton for that spot.
